Output e64f90f5a7877e2cc32c242b4962953025f61e849426eb4364c099802d055abd:0

value
3490000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cdaf301f5d05b5d66e7fbc3939f8a08c92f8534b OP_EQUAL
address
3LSaK9Fm1RpTqVqWSSaKB34wvzCjjwsbiH
transaction
e64f90f5a7877e2cc32c242b4962953025f61e849426eb4364c099802d055abd
spent
true